I think a way to get around this is to make it 2x size in powerpoint. I'm still learning all this resolution stuff.
300 dpi in the size you are printing is ideal. Say you want a 4x6 image. You either need something that is 4x6 at 300dpi, or something that is 8x12 at 150 dpi.
